Buying a Leather Sleeper Sofa

If you're looking for a leather loveseat sleeper sofa sofa, look for one with solid frame and thick leather. Avoid models made of bonded leather, which are made of cheap materials and may be uncomfortable.

Comfort

A leather sleeper couch is a great option for people who are looking to experience the convenience and comfort of a traditional sofa with the added benefit of being able to be used as an extra bed. Make sure you choose a sturdy design and a durable, thick material. Full-grain or top grain leather, while more expensive, will last longer than the bonded type, which is made from less-than-quality scraps that are that are glued together and coated with a polyurethane layer. Also, try out the pull-out bed before you buy it to ensure it's comfortable for sitting and sleeping.

Choose from a variety of fabrics for your sleeper sofa and even those that are pet-friendly and easy to clean. Fabrics are generally slightly more affordable than pure leather, but they can provide plenty of luxury and style to your living room. There are performance fabrics that are spill-resistant and have low emissions of chemicals. Whatever material you choose, ensure that your sofa is a good fit to your space and complement your home decor.

Take into consideration the kind of mattress you'll require for your sleeper couch. Memory foam is a great choice for pressure point relief, while innerspring mattresses provide support and comfort. If you're looking for a more eco-friendly option, you can even find mattresses made of latex that are both natural and organic.

When choosing a sleeper sofa make sure to see if the mattress is certified organic or free of chemical residues that could be harmful to your health. Make sure to choose frames made of kiln dried hardwoods or engineered wood, which are more durable.

There are many advantages to owning leather furniture, it requires more attention and care than other kinds of furniture. It is essential to vacuum your leather frequently to remove dust and dirt from the surface. You can also apply a mild soap and water solution to wipe down the leather sofa, and avoid harsh cleaners that may harm the leather.

Durability

amerlife-109-inch-pull-out-sofa-bed-sleeper-sofa-bed-with-2-usb-ports-cup-holders-tufted-u-shape-sectional-sofa-bed-with-dual-storage-chaise-dark-grey-1776.jpgThe durability of leather sleeper sofas is dependent on their construction and the material they are made of. Genuine leather is superior to faux or the bonded. Real leather is more expensive, but it lasts longer and stands up to wear and tear. It is also easier and more convenient to clean than upholstery made of fabric.

Choose a sleeper sofa with a mattress that is sturdy and provides a great night of rest. Some sleeper sofa mattresses are traditional, whereas others are made from memory foam or other materials that are designed to provide a restful night's sleep. Make sure to double-check the dimensions of the mattress and the depth of the bed before buying. A mattress that is too small will be uncomfortable and difficult to lie on.

A sleeper couch is a sofa that has an under-the-bed mattress and frame. This is a great option for those who frequently have guests or live in small houses and apartments. The mattress is usually a queen-sized one, which is ideal for sleeping two people. The sofa is upholstered with a variety of fabrics, ranging from velvet to linen. While these materials aren't as durable as leather, they could be better suited to those who suffer from allergies or prefer a lighter and airy style.

Appearance

In addition to their comfort, leather sleeper sofas are also well-known for their luxurious, classy appearance. They can add a touch of elegance to any space. They are available in a wide range of colors, styles, and sizes. Before you purchase one, make sure you measure the space in which it will be put and choose a size that will fit comfortably. Also, think about how much space the bed will be taking up when it is removed.

Sleeper sofas are a great option for anyone who is looking for extra seating, or even a guest bed for an occasion. They are stylish and contemporary alternative to traditional sofas, perfect for small or apartment-sized homes. They are essentially couches that can be converted into beds by pulling out a hidden mattress. Sleeper sofas can be upholstered using various materials, including leather or fabric. The cushions and backrest of the sofa can be tufted to give a classic look or embellished with nail head trim to add a modern touch.

Depending on your preference You can pick a sleeper sofa with the option of a twin, full or queen-sized mattress. The most popular size is a full, which provides an ideal sleeping space for two people. If you're looking for a more compact option, consider a twin-sized leather sleeper couch. They tend to be cheaper and take up less space than larger models.

When selecting a sofa bed be sure to take into consideration the mattress's type and thickness. A high-density mattress provides excellent support and comfort at affordable prices. Memory foam mattresses offer the best pressure-point relief, however they could be too hot for some. Gel memory foam mattresses are the newest mattress type that offers the benefits of memory, but with a cooler sleep.

If you opt for a sofa bed that has an innerspring of traditional design, make sure that the frame and springs are sturdy. If you prefer a more bouncier feel, consider an air-over-coil mattress, which has an inflatable layer on top of a layer of coils.

Price

A leather sleeper sofa makes a fantastic addition to any home and provides additional seating for guests. Its sleek design, fashionable nail head trim and chic wood feet elevate the look of any room. However, this type of furniture can be expensive, so you should consider your budget before purchasing one. You should also consider the overall quality of the sleeper sofa as well as its specifications and features.

If you're looking for a sofa bed, make sure to see what kind of mattress it has. Certain sofa beds feature memory foam mattresses whereas others feature gel-infused memory foam which is more comfortable and has the same feel as a traditional mattress. Other options include innerspring mattresses and air-over-coil hybrid mattresses. It is important to remember that a hybrid mattress might require regular maintenance and is typically more costly than other types.
